Stairs
in the Nuremberg Prison surrounded by a fence in order to prevent
suicide attempts, Nuremberg, Germany, 1945/6
Robert Ley, Head
of the “German Labor Front” committed suicide in his detention cell
in Nuremberg before his trial began.
Hermann Göring, Commander of the German Air Force and one of the
heads of the Nazi regime, sentenced to death by the court, also
committed suicide by swallowing poison in his cell before his
sentence could be carried out. As a result of these incidents,
prisoner security was strengthened in order to thwart further
suicide attempts. |
